Assurant reported significant earnings growth in Q3 2025, with net income nearly doubling and strong performance across Global Housing and Global Lifestyle segments, driven by favorable loss experience and lower catastrophe losses.
GAAP net income rose 99% to $265.6 million due to lower catastrophe losses and segment growth.
Adjusted EBITDA surged 75% to $431.5 million; excluding catastrophes, it grew 13%.
Adjusted EPS excluding catastrophes rose to $5.76, up from $5.08 in Q3 2024.
Global Housing saw a 177% increase in Adjusted EBITDA, supported by favorable non-cat loss experience and policy growth.
Assurant raised its full-year 2025 outlook, now expecting low double-digit growth in adjusted EPS and nearly 10% growth in adjusted EBITDA, both excluding catastrophes.
